The Edge Crush Tester (ECT) is a high-precision, professional-grade instrument engineered to evaluate the material strength of paper and corrugated fiberboard. This rugged testing equipment is designed to withstand demanding production environments while providing accurate data for quality assurance. By measuring the peak load a sample can sustain before collapsing, it helps manufacturers determine the probable compression strength of finished corrugated boxes, ensuring they meet the necessary safety and durability standards for shipping and storage.
Ideal for the paper-making, packaging, and quality inspection industries, the Edge Crush Tester Digital provides a reliable solution for analyzing both corrugated and solid fiberboard materials. This versatile system utilizes advanced digital sensors to deliver precise readings with an accuracy of ±1%. With a testing speed of 12.5 ±2.5 mm/min and a capacity of 100 Kgf, it offers the perfect balance of efficiency and high-resolution measurement (10g least count) required for rigorous laboratory and industrial standards.
| Parameter | Specification |
|---|---|
| Accuracy | ±1% |
| Capacity | 100 Kgf |
| Least count | 10g |
| Phase | Single |
| Power Requirement | AC 220V, 50Hz |
| Speed | 12.5 ±2.5 mm/min |
